Application Development Manager Resume
SUMMARY:
- Certified Project Management Professional (PMP) from PMI with over 16 years of Professional experience with a strong combination of Project Management & Technical skills.
- Driving the entire system development life cycle including the analysis of specifications, conceptual and physical design, implementation, production rollout, maintenance and support
- Building and leading teams of developers, project managers and QA personnel including remote teams that delivered online services and enterprise - class applications
- Utilizing strong functional knowledge to drive product design and delivery and working with upper management to determine product direction, project plans and timelines, developing cost-effective budgets and resource plans
- Sun Certified Java developer and Web component Developer.
- Technical skills - Over 15 years in Web based development in Java, J2EE, CMS (Interwoven-Teamsite), Tibco, JMS, SOA, GWT, GXT, Web services.
- Experience in building cutting edge Content management applications with Trillions of dollars monthly transactions.
- Experience building applications for SmartPhones and Tablets on iOS and Android operating systems.
- Offers outstanding team leadership, pragmatic approach, consensus building through effective conflict resolution and end to end management skills.
- Experience in following Agile and Waterfall methodologies to deliver functionality
TECHNICAL SKILLS:
Methodologies, Processes & Procedures: SDLC, Waterfall, Agile
Project Management Software: MS Project, MS Office (Visio, Excel, PowerPoint, and Word)
Web Development related technologies: Java(JSP/Servlet, JDBC, JNDI, J2EE, EJB), Spring, Hibernate, IBM Compute Grid, HTML, XML, Web seervices, UML WebSphere.
Content Management software: Teamsite
Big Data: Hadoop, MongoDB
DBMS: DB2, Oracle, Sybase
OS: UNIX, Windows 8/7/XP, Linux
PROFESSIONAL EXPERIENCE:
Confidential
Application Development Manager
Responsibilities:
- Championed and consolidated all the different credit card campaign promotions and developed a new single system called CADETS (Campaign Development and Tracking systems) for different groups within bank of America. Saved around 20 million dollars on annual development and maintenance of existing systems.
- Created a strategy & plan to release major functionality every 2 month and minor every 1 month utilizing agile development methodology.
- Performed proof of Concepts for new initiatives in OLB using latest technologies.
- Worked with Senior executives in Creating roadmaps for different OLB products.
- Followed Agile methodology in delivering functionality iteratively, maintaining product backlog identifying user stories to be implemented for iterations, creating WBS.
- Streamlined Teamsite Content management Workflows to publish content to runtime.
- Streamlined the number of CMS workflows used for publishing artifacts
- Made all the pages Responsive design enabled to display the right content on different view modes of Web, Smart phones and Tablets.
- Developed the platform functionality for Digital Wallet
- Implemented Continuous seeding process so the Teamsite content changes are in sync from runtime to authoring environments.
- Managed a team of 60 resources both onshore and offshore also managed vendor relationship with Infosys, IBM and other sub vendors.
- Managed the budgets and resources effectively.
- Provided technical guidance to project teams to resolve design issues and managed QA teams
- Developed WebServices to push the content onto mobile smart phones and tablets
- Developed tools to display the content look and feel on tablets and smart phones with different resolutions.
- Ensured Compliance for audit requirements.
Technology stack: Java, J2EE, JMS, Spring, Hibernate, GXT, Teamsite, Webservices, Angular.js
Confidential
Application Development Manager
Responsibilities:
- Managed projects thru their life cycles from initiation, planning, plans implementation to closing & delivery.
- Followed Agile Software Development methodology.
- Managed the customer based web application aeropostale.com consumer facing web application for ordering online, maintaining inventories, shopping carts, billing applications.
- Was responsible for handling multiple applications like Employee management, Ecommerce applications, Micro Strategy Reports and other web based intranet applications.
- Was responsible for the development and deployment of mobile application for Inventory management on IPhone.
- Working closely with Stores, operations, merchandising HR teams to understand requirements and creating solutions.
Technology stack: Java, J2EE, Webservices, JSON, iOS
Confidential
VP-Application Development Manager
Responsibilities:
- Worked with senior Executives in coming with blue print of functionality rollout incrementally for different countries over a period of 5 years.
- Generated budget estimates and High level project plans for functionality rollout for each new project initiation starting from 2011 to all the way 2017.
- As part of the project’s Executive Steering Committee, was involved in the review of the weekly Project progress, key deliverables and submitted the Development estimates for any change requests for functionality. Worked closely with the Senior Management team on Resource planning.
- Migrated existing 2 tier Payments (CHAPS, CBFT …) and direct debits application into 3 tier.
- Delivered payments applications (Phoenix) for Barclays.
- Delivered applications for Poland SME (Small Medium Enterprise)
- Co-ordinate with development teams in 4 different geographical locations (NJ, Delaware, Dublin, India).
- Managed a team of 80 plus resources comprising of BA’s, Developers, testers.
- Delivered the Mobile application for IPhone and Android phones with first year transactions over a Billion dollars
- Co-ordinated with UAT teams spread across in over 100 countries to perform User Acceptance Testing.
- Identified process and functionality gaps
- Rolled out the application in 24 different languages by having the application translated & tested in all 24 languages.
- Co-ordinated with OLH (OnLine Help) team to roll out the application with OLH.
- Delivered the application with agreed SLA’s of payments processing with special focus to performance of the application under different loads.
Technology stack: Java, J2EE, .NET, JMS, Spring Hibernate, Compute Grid XD, WebServices.
Confidential
Technical Project Manager-Consultant
Responsibilities:
- Multi Project & Program Management including managing projects through their life cycles from Project initiation to Project closing
- Created all associated project plans including project charters. Work plans, Risk Management plans.
- Established and tracked program performance metrics, requirements analysis, program planning, managed program timeline and budgets, and mastered project management processes and best practices.
- Worked with internal and external clients to create and support the strategic vision for the program, and assisted clients with business case preparation, strategic and tactical planning as necessary.
- Held daily scrum meetings with team developers in getting the tasks completed ahead of schedule and ensuring proper testing is done to reduce the number of defect
Technology stack: Java, J2EE, Spring Hibernate, Web services
Confidential
Architect/Tech. Lead- Consultant
Responsibilities:
- Developed the Billing module using the Verisign APIs.
- Developed Billing Scheduler to bill the business users of their total balances every billing cycle using QUARTZ API.
- Developed reports using open source Jasper Reports for all the billing activities by regions, business users and lead types.
Technology stack: Java, J2EE, Jasper Reports, JMS
Confidential
Sr. Software Engineer
Responsibilities:
- Developed Resource, Project and Portfolio Modules
- Designed and Implemented Import &Export feature to import an export activities and resources to excel sheet
Technology stack: Java, JavaScript, JDBC, HTML